Ordinals
beta
Address 16DaDPFBSmzqhzfSFWf1QDRqySyMuKtVeT
sat balance
134745
outputs
e89c83ca971f3b60d1d2eb457e36ad2e5bc245f8c92ef983fd74775e8e29fa77:33
9f41d3c9ea71e15f366d0cfb6141e5cf05e0713750f894ff3bac68a7b47de0a3:73
d958798532aafcd81c02e001e9f948dfd729e4f2d74a836352cc417b736710db:117
82212ab7b2e1c407b75cb4d516981470c879828870a1d675d201033c62edd6ea:39